gradual selection

[/ˈɡrædʒuəl sɪˈlɛkʃən/]
nounpl: gradual selections
seleção gradual
1. A process of choosing or picking something slowly and progressively over time, rather than all at once
The gradual selection of materials for the project took several months.
A seleção gradual de materiais para o projeto levou vários meses.
2. In biology, the process by which organisms with advantageous traits are progressively chosen by natural forces, leading to evolutionary change
Gradual selection is a key mechanism in the theory of evolution.
A seleção gradual é um mecanismo-chave na teoria da evolução.
